Drop in to the KIC to explore robotics, coding, construction, animation and movie making, writing, illustrating and making books, at your own pace. See branch calendar for details. No registration.

June 8 to July 31
Mon / 7 PM - 8 PM
Tue - Thu / 1:30 PM - 3:30 PM

No registration, but participants sign into the room. 

Children may leave the room at will.  Library staff cannot act in place of parents or caregivers.  All customers must follow the CCPL Code of Conduct.

If the KIC room is full, ask for a waitlist pass.  Stay in the Children’s Room.  Staff will call you in when there is space.

Library staff may ask the kids who have been in the KIC the longest to exit, if there is a waitlist and some participants have been in the KIC more than 60 minutes.

Family welcome.  Siblings under Grade 1 must stay with a supervising caregiver at all times.

Library staff may ask caregivers to park strollers outside the room if the KIC room is crowded.

Construction Center Challenges

Week 1 – Straw Construction - Build big with plastic straws  

Week 2 – Cardboard Construction – Build with ChompSaw and MakeDo tools  

Week 3 – Snap Circuits – Play with electricity

Week 4 – MakerBot Mazes - Build Keva plank mazes for vibrating HexBugs   

Week 5 – Domino Runs - Build and topple together

Week 6 – Cardboard Construction – Build with ChompSaw and MakeDo tools

Week 7 – Snap Circuits Bric – Combine circuit sets and LEGOTM

Week 8 – Squishy Circuits – Build with Play-Doh and add LED lights

(Subject to change)

About the branch

Located across from University Hospitals Parma Medical Center and adjacent to city hall, the Parma-Powers Branch offers a full service drive-up window, community meeting spaces and an interactive children’s area featuring artwork by beloved writer/illustrator Rosemary Wells.

This branch is a Student Success Center and a Greater Cleveland Food Bank Kids Café location.
